WebNov 15, 2024 · If your child is three months old or younger and has a rectal thermometer temperature of 100.4 o F, or if the situation is critical, for example, if your child collapses, complains of or demonstrates symptoms of a stiff neck or has a seizure, seek immediate emergency care by calling 911. Urgent Care in Rochester, New York. When it comes to … WebIf your child has any of the below symptoms, then you should take them to urgent or emergency care immediately. These symptoms are: Cyanosis. Dehydration. Fast/labored breathing. Irritability. Return of flu symptoms after apparent recovery. Cold and flu symptoms that won’t go away. Severe lethargy.
